The Workforce Initiative Subsidy for Homeownership (WISH) Program
The WISH program provides first-time homebuyers with matching grants to assist with down payments and closing costs. It is specifically designed to support low- to moderate-income households in achieving homeownership.
The WISH (Workforce Initiative Subsidy for Homeownership) program is a first-time homebuyer assistance program that helps low- to moderate-income individuals and families achieve homeownership. It offers a 4-to-1 matching grant—providing up to $30,000 or more—for down payment and closing costs. Designed for those who haven’t owned a home before, the program requires completion of a homebuyer education course and is available through participating lenders in select states like Arizona and Texas.
Eligibility:
First-time homebuyers:
The program is intended for individuals or families who have never owned a home.
Income limits:
Applicants must meet income guidelines, typically earning no more than 80% of the area median income (AMI).
Homebuyer counseling:
Completion of a certified homebuyer counseling program is usually required.
Property location:
Eligible properties must be located in participating states, such as Arizona or Texas.
Program Benefits:
Matching grants:
The WISH program provides a 4-to-1 matching grant—homebuyers receive $4 in grant funds for every $1 they contribute.
Grant amount:
Grant amounts can vary by region and lender, but typically reach up to $30,000 or more.
Forgiveness:
Some WISH programs offer full or partial grant forgiveness after a certain time period, often 5 years, if the homebuyer continues to reside in the property.
Down payment and closing costs:
Grant funds may be used to cover both down payments and closing costs, reducing the upfront cost of homeownership.

Important Considerations:
Program availability:
Funding is limited and available on a first-come, first-served basis—check availability early.
Loan restrictions:
There may be specific loan types or lending requirements tied to the program.
Property requirements:
The property must serve as the buyer’s primary residence and meet certain conditions, such as passing a home inspection.
